          Fish Gallery has them right now, according to Facebook. Not sure of the price. Can one be safely kept in a planted tank with cories and larger African Butterfly Catfish?

            I would say no to catfish. Axo's will eat anything that fits in their mouths. They would probably try to eat cories, and with the whole spiny fins, might end up killing both.

              I bought an "axolotl" a while back. He was missing some of the frillys on his gills and he had some odd skin spots, that upon closer inspection were unhealthy. I nursed him back to health and now, he's a gorgeous western tiger salamander.
